With a score of 72/100 and a B grade, Abbey Delray South is a well-regarded option in Delray Beach, Florida. The facility performs above average in most CMS categories, placing it in the 63th percentile statewide.
Staffing levels at Abbey Delray South exceed national averages, with 4.24 total nursing hours per resident per day — compared to the national average of 3.8 hours. RN coverage of 1.56 hours per resident per day also exceeds the national average of 0.7 hours.
Recent inspections identified 29 deficiencies at Abbey Delray South.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

🏥 Staffing Details
| Staff Type | Hours/Resident/Day | National Avg | Comparison |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Nursing | 4.24 | 3.8 | Above Average |
| Registered Nurses (RN) | 1.56 | 0.7 | Above Average |
| Licensed Practical Nurses (LPN) | 0.26 | 0.7 | Below Average |
|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A) | 2.41 | 2.4 | Average |
| Weekend Total Nursing | 3.77 | 3.8 | Average |
| Weekend RN Hours | 1.17 | 0.7 | Above Average |

📊 Resident Outcome Measures
Based on CMS quality measure data. Lower percentages are better for most metrics.
| Measure | This Facility | Nat'l Avg | |
|---|---|---|---|
| Residents with pressure ulcers | 4.1% | 4.5% | Average |
| Falls with major injury | 4.2% | 3.0% | Worse |
| On antipsychotic medication | 15.0% | 14.5% | Average |
| Urinary tract infections | 2.9% | 2.5% | Worse |
| ADL decline (daily activities) | 2.1% | 14.0% | Better |
| Excessive weight loss | 9.6% | 7.5% | Worse |
| New/worsened incontinence | 10.5% | 45.0% | Better |

How This Grade Was Calculated
This facility's grade of B is based on a score of 72 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:
- Overall CMS Rating: 4★ → 32 pts (max 40)
- Health Inspection Rating: 2★ → 10 pts (max 25)
- Staffing Rating: 5★ → 20 pts (max 20)
- Quality Measures Rating: 5★ → 15 pts (max 15)
- Penalty deductions: -5 pts
- Fine deductions: -0 pts
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
